Princess Charlene and Prince Albert II, who already appeared in public a few days ago to award their 7-year-old twins Jacques and Gabriella at the Seadventures summer camp, attended the 73rd Red Cross Gala, which took place in Monte Carlo. They were also joined at the event by the daughter of Princess Stephanie of Monaco, Camille Gottlieb.
Known for her impeccable sense of style, Princess Charlene wore a satin light blue Prada gown with sparkling floral appliqués, which she accessorized with Van Cleef & Arpels delicate diamond jewelry. As a contrasting accessory, she chose a shiny gray Judith Leiber clutch.

Note that Charlene returned to her royal duties relatively recently after a serious illness. Since April of this year, she began to attend public events, but the health of the princess is still a concern. For example, COVID-19 did not bypass her either – she contracted the virus in early June.
The princess left the country in February 2021 – she flew to South Africa, where she visited several nurseries and talked with wildlife advocates. But when the mission was completed, Her Ladyship was unable to return home. As Charlene later said, all because of the consequences after suffering an ear infection. Doctors for a long time forbade her long flights because of the pressure in her ears. Since then, Charlene has missed several important events, including the 10th wedding anniversary with the prince, as well as the opening of the Olympics in Japan. However, her husband and children visited the princess twice in South Africa. In November 2021, Charlene finally returned to Monaco, but a few days later she left the principality again. When asked by journalists, Albert II explained that his wife was “in a secret place” where she would “rest” and recover “from fatigue, including physical fatigue.”
According to a number of European media reports, which have not been refuted by officials, Princess Charlene received treatment at the Paracelsus Recovery, a closed institution located on the lake in Zurich. They provide anonymous and confidential treatment for drug, alcohol and other addictions caused by, for example, medications, eating disorders, and mental disorders.
